Noun [Latin]

IPA: /du.elˈlaː.tor/ [Classical], [d̪uɛlˈlʲäːt̪ɔr] [Classical], /du.elˈla.tor/ (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ical), [d̪uelˈläːt̪or] (note: modern Italianate Ecclesiastical)
Etymology: From duellō (“I duel”) + -tor.   1. a warrior, fighter Tags: declension-2 Related terms: bellātor
